Identifying Individual Learning Paths with AI

The integration of AI into education is not just a futuristic concept; it's a present-day reality that's reshaping how we approach individual learning. AI's ability to analyze vast amounts of data allows for the identification of unique learning paths for each student, ensuring a tailored educational experience. By leveraging machine learning algorithms, AI systems can predict student needs, adapt to their learning pace, and suggest the most effective strategies for knowledge acquisition.

The personalization of learning through AI is a game-changer. It means moving away from the one-size-fits-all approach and embracing a model where each student's strengths and weaknesses are considered. This approach not only enhances engagement but also fosters a deeper understanding of the subject matter. Here's how AI makes it possible:

  • Adaptive learning platforms that adjust content difficulty based on student performance.
  • Data-driven insights that highlight areas where a student may need additional support.
  • Recommendations for educational resources tailored to individual learning styles.

Ensuring Equitable Access to AI Educational Tools

The promise of AI in education is not just in its technological prowess but in its potential to democratize learning. Ensuring equitable access to AI tools is paramount to fostering an inclusive educational environment where every student has the opportunity to thrive. This means not only making the tools available but also providing the necessary support for their effective use.

  • Awareness and Training: Educators and students must be aware of the available AI tools and how to utilize them effectively.
  • Infrastructure: Adequate infrastructure must be in place to support AI technologies, including reliable internet access and hardware.
  • Affordability: Cost should not be a barrier to access, with funding models and partnerships explored to subsidize AI tools for under-resourced schools.
The true measure of success for AI in education will be its ability to level the playing field, offering every learner a tailored and enriched educational experience.

Addressing Privacy and Security in AI-Enabled Education

In the realm of AI-enabled education, privacy and security emerge as paramount concerns. Safeguarding student data is not just a technical necessity but a foundational trust issue between educational institutions and their stakeholders. As we integrate AI deeper into our learning environments, we must prioritize robust protection mechanisms.

  • Data Encryption: Ensuring that all student information is encrypted can prevent unauthorized access.
  • Access Controls: Strict access controls must be in place to ensure that only authorized personnel can view sensitive data.
  • Regular Audits: Conducting regular security audits can help identify and rectify potential vulnerabilities.
  • Transparency: Institutions should be transparent about data usage and AI functionalities to build trust.
The ethical deployment of AI in education hinges on our ability to maintain the confidentiality and integrity of student data.
